Eli Zaretskii wrote:
>> Good idea but as far as I know elpa.gnu.org is not a Savannah machine.
>
> ??? Then how come I have in my elpa/.git/config this snippet:
>
> [remote "origin"]
> url = git+ssh://git.savannah.gnu.org/srv/git/emacs/elpa
That's irrelevant. Yes, savannah hosts the elpa repository, but the
actual package download server is a different machine, elpa.gnu.org.
It offers packages for download in much the same way as ftp.gnu.org
offers release tarfiles.
